The Careyes Foundation empowers rural communities in Costalegre through education, arts, and conservation. Each week, 900+ children join programs in English, arts, health, and environmental awareness, while our Sea Turtle Conservation Center—active for 42+ years—has released over 2.4 million hatchlings. Together, we’re building a sustainable future for Careyes and its families.
1968
Gianfranco Brignone flew over a remote stretch of Mexico’s coastline. He purchased 20,000 acres, and his vision of Careyes began. Over the next several decades, Brignone developed a unique, free-spirited community of bon vivants nestled in the majestic jungle.
Diversity
Careyes is magnificent, unspoiled natural beauty spanning over 35,000 acres of protected reserve. It is home to over 70 species of mammals, 270 species of birds, and over 1,200 species of plants.
The Name “Careyes”
Comes from the critically endangered Hawksbill (Carey) Sea Turtle, and the Careyes beaches are the second most important nesting site in the entire continental coast of the Mexican Pacific.

La Copa del Sol
Represents a woman. It rises 35 feet from its base and is over 88 feet in diameter. Equally an acoustic and visual marvel, it catches and cups the sun.
The Pyramideon
Represents a man. Is tucked inside a cave a mile inland from La Copa del Sol. It is aligned in such a way that the sun appears to set into La Copa while illuminating the Pyramideon.
